About the Camp This will be the 6th year of the camp, the main focus of the camp is to help high school basketball officials improve on all aspects of their officiating career for a low cost, with hands on training from a staff of very experienced officials. The camp will include but is not limited to, real time games, coach – official relationship, being a good partner, rules and other elements to make you an improved official. We also offer the best in overnight accommodations, along with a great meal and a night of entertainment. Lawrenceburg’s high school varsity basketball coach, Brad Cutter, will run a very competitive basketball camp with 16 high school varsity teams from 3 different states. What we will be doing We will have 9 crews working a total of 45 games to be played in 2 days on 3 courts. Officials while not working games , will be in class room sessions, court side watching games and listening to clinicians and learning. Friday night we’ll have dinner as a group, after dinner we’ll have good conversation or move into the casino for music, gambling or more discussion. Saturday will be a repeat with games and classroom activities. WHAT’S NEEDED Full officiating attire and gear (*Pants are preferred*) Be in good physical condition Good attitude and hustle Transportation to and from hotel & gym
